print(name.capitalize()) #首字母
print(name.count("a"))
print(name.center(50,"-"))
print(name.endswith("ex")) #以什么结尾
print(name.expandtabs(tabsize=30))
print(name[name.find("name"):])
print(name.format(name='alex',year=23))
print(name.format_map({'name':'alex','year':12}))
print('ab23'.isalnum())
print('abA'.isalpha())
print('1A'.isdecimal()) #十进制
print('a 1A'.isidentifier()) #判读是不是一个合法的标识符
print('a 1A'.islower())
print('33.33'.isnumeric())
print('My Name Is'.istitle())
print('My Name Is'.isprintable())
print('My Name Is'.isupper())
print(''
'+'.join(['1','2','3']))
print(name.ljust(50,'*'))
print(name.rjust(50,'-'))
print('Alex'.lower())
print('Alex'.upper())
print('\nAlex'.lstrip())
print('\nAlex\n'.rstrip())
print(' \nAlex\n'.strip())
p = str.maketrans("abcdef",'123456')
print("alex li".translate(p))
print('alex li'.replace('l','L',1))
print('alex lil'.rfind('l'))
print('1+2+3+4'.split('+'))
print('1+2\n+3+4'.splitlines())
print('Alex Li'.swapcase())
print('lex li'.title())
print('lex li'.zfill(50))
九、字典(无序的)
字典一种key - value 的数据类型,使用就像我们上学用的字典,通过笔划、字母来查对应页的详细内容。
#!/usr/bin/env python
# -*- coding:utf-8 -*-
#key-value
'''
av_catalog = {
"欧美":{
"": ["很多免费的,世界最大的","质量一般"],
"": ["很多免费的,也很大","质量比yourporn高点"],
"letmedothistoyou.com": ["多是自拍,高质量图片很多","资源不多,更新慢"],
"x-art.com":["质量很高,真的很高","全部收费,屌比请绕过"]
},
"日韩":{
"tokyo-hot":["质量怎样不清楚,个人已经不喜欢日韩范了","听说是收费的"]
},
"大陆":{
"1024":["全部免费,真好,好人一生平安","服务器在国外,慢"]
}
}
av_catalog["大陆"]["1024"][1] = "可以在国内做镜像"
av_catalog.setdefault("taiwan",{"":[1,2]})
print(av_catalog)
'''
info = {
'stu1101': "TengLan Wu",
'stu1102': "LongZe Luola",
'stu1103': "XiaoZe Maliya",
}
for i in info:
print(i,info[i])
for k,v in info.items():
print(k,v)
# b = {
# 'stu1101':"Alex",
# 1:3,
# 2:5
# }
# info.update(b)
# print(info)
# c = dict.fromkeys([6,7,8],[1,{"name":"alex"},444])
# print(c)
# c[7][1]['name'] = "Jack Chen" #共用一个内存
# print(c)
# print(info.items())
# print(info)
# # print(info["stu1101"])
# print(info.get('stu1103'))
#
# print('stu1103' in info) #info.has_key("1103") in py2.x
# info["stu1101"] = "武藤兰"
# info["stu1104"] = "CangJingkong"
#del
# del info["stu1101"]
# info.pop("stu1101")
# info.popitem()
# print(info)
十、三级菜单
#!/usr/bin/env python
# -*- coding:utf-8 -*-
data = {
'北京':{
"昌平":{
"沙河":["oldboy","test"],
"天通苑":["链家地产","我爱我家"]
},
"朝阳":{
"望京":["奔驰","陌陌"],
"国贸":{"CICC","HP"},
"东直门":{"Avent","飞信"},
},
"海淀":{},
},
'山东':{
"德州":{},
"青岛":{},
"济南":{}
},
'广东':{
"东莞":{},
"常熟":{},
"佛山":{},
},
}
exit_flag = False